Note: Behaviors often contain parameters that specify how objects to which the behavior
is applied are affected. These controls influence the result of a behavior when it is applied
to text. For example, if you have text on a circular path and you apply a Spin behavior to
the text, the text object rotates as a whole around its anchor point. To rotate individual
text characters, select the Affect Subobjects checkbox in the Spin parameters.

Using Behaviors to Animate Text in 3D
Although text has no inherent 3D parameters, a text object can be moved and rotated
in 3D space. Simulation behaviors can also influence text characters to move out of their
X and Y planes into Z space. The text must be a member of a 3D group to be pulled out
of the X and Y planes by a behavior. Additionally, text on a Spline path can be manipulated
in 3D space.
For example, you can apply an Orbit Around behavior to a text object and assign a target
object that is offset in Z space. With Affect Subobjects selected and all three axes (X, Y,
and Z) enabled in the Orbit Around behavior, text characters circle about the target object
in X, Y, and Z space.
When the Face Camera checkbox is selected (in the Text Layout pane), the text characters
actively face the camera if the camera or text is rotated.
Tip: When working with text in a 3D project, especially text that moves close to the
camera, set the Render Quality in the View pop-up menu or the View pull-down menu
to Best before exporting (choose View > Render Quality > Best). Use Normal when working
in your project, because Best mode dramatically slows your projects interactivity. You
can also set the Render Quality on export in the Export Options dialog: Choose Export,
click Options, then choose Best from the Render Quality pop-up menu. To customize an
export, turn off the “Use current project and canvas settings checkbox.
